Senior Manager, Meteorological Technologies

Andover, MA

The Weather Company is the world's leading weather provider, helping people and businesses make more informed decisions and take action in the face of weather. Together with advanced technology and AI, The Weather Company's high-volume weather data, insights, advertising, and media solutions across the open web help people, businesses, and brands around the world prepare for and harness the power of weather in a scalable, privacy-forward way. AI is part of how we work: Human judgment, expertise, and creativity remain essential and are amplified by AI. We expect everyone in this role to use AI thoughtfully and proactively to accelerate their performance, improve the quality of their work, and explore new possibilities. We are looking for people who are curious, adaptable, and excited to help shape an AI-enabled culture that delivers better outcomes for our customers and our company.

Job brief: As a Senior Manager of Meteorological Technologies at The Weather Company, you will transform meteorological operations by strategically building meteorological tools and applying intelligent workflow automation and AI where they deliver real value. You'll partner with our 24x7 Forecast Operations team to evaluate emerging automation tools, build practical solutions and unlock higher productivity from our meteorologists.

This is both a leadership and hands-on technical role requiring someone who can co-design, build, manage, sustain and rapidly evolve cloud-based technology solutions in an operational meteorological environment, co-architect AI workflows and assess cutting-edge tools with discernment, and influenceoften across multiple projects simultaneously. You'll aggressively evaluate AI capabilities in partnership with science and technology colleagues while thoughtfully deploying them in trustworthy ways, knowing when AI adds value versus when traditional solutions are smarter, and building pragmatic intelligent systems that operational meteorologists actually use.

The impact you'll make:

  • Build, maintain and leverage intelligent meteorological tools and workflow automation using AI and traditional software.
  • Unlock value by adding capacity to meteorological operations through automation, capturing expertise and integrating solutions across consumer and business verticals.
  • Aggressively evaluate emerging AI tools and traditional software while thoughtfully assessing which platforms deliver trustworthy, practical value for our operations
  • Partner with meteorologists and developers to co-create solutions through collaboration, not top-down directives
  • Make pragmatic technology decisions balancing innovation with operational reliability, feasibility, simplicity, cost, and effectiveness
  • Manage multiple concurrent projects advancing 3-5+ initiatives from assessment through production deployment and sustaining engineering.
  • Influence technical direction across Science & Technology development and operational support teams beyond your direct scope
  • Champion thoughtful AI adoption helping teams embrace intelligent automation while maintaining trust and reliability
  • Bring order where there is chaos, creating workflow efficiency where manual processes and inefficiencies currently exist
  • Modernize select legacy systems by proposing sustainable replacements when they block automation opportunities
